Bolton Wanderers vs Chelsea (Barclays Premier League 02.10.2011)

Bolton Wanderers vs Chelsea, Barclays Premier League on Sunday, October 2, 2011 12:30 GMT at Reebok Stadium.

The last meeting between the two teams ended Chelsea to victory with the score 4-0. Chelsea goals in the match scored by Drogba, Malouda, Anelka, Ramires.

In the last 10 meetings between the two teams, Bolton have never won the victory over Chelsea, where they were only able to play a draw 2 times and lost 8 times.

Bolton's final triumph over Chelsea last occurred in 2003. In those games, Bolton managed to win with a score of 2-1.

Bolton himself has just suffered a major defeat with the score 3-0 to Arsenal last week.

The defeat was the making Bolton slumped at the base of English Premier League standings with a score 3 points from 6 matches that have been traversed so far.

Bolton defender David Wheater will certainly miss the game due to be serving any time he gets a red card against Arsenal in the Premier League last week.

Meanwhile, Chelsea forced a 1-1 draw with Valencia in the second round of Champions League Group. Chelsea goals in the match scored by Frank Lampard.

Lampard scored in the match to the -20 recorded as Lampard's goal in the Champions League.

Own in the Premier League, Chelsea earned a 4-1 victory over Swansea last week. Chelsea goals in the match scored by Torres, Ramires (2 goals) and Drogba.

Fernando Torres alone certainly will miss this match due to be serving any time he gets a red card against Swansea City in the Premier League last weekend.

The victory left Chelsea remain in the ranks to the third notch standings with 13 points from a total of 6 games have been played.
